I was called in this weekend to troubleshoot a production NT server that when rebooted only gave the error “NTDETECT failed”. After booting from a NTBOOT disk a discovered that NTDETECT.com was missing. I copied the NTDETECT from the floppy to theserver and rebooted. System up and working. Not feeling very sure on why a system file would suddenly show up missing, I checked another server that runs the same processes as this server and discovered that NTDETECT was missing from this server as well. I then checked our other servers and did not find any more missing NTDETECT. So upon coming in today I had the two servers checked again to insure they were still okay and NTDETECT was missing again. I’m going to turn on auditing to see ifI can find when the files are being deleted and hopefully by whom. That said has anyone seen this before? I checked for any know viruses that would target NTDETECT and only found the Melissa virus. This machine does not have Outlook on it or the Microsoft Office suite. So I think it can’t be this.
